Electra Real Estate: will acquire land in southern Miami for $ 100 million

Posted on May 1, 2022 by Ifi Reporter - Dan Bielski

Electra Real Estate is updating on a deal to acquire a land division in an area designated for urban renewal in southern Miami, for about $ 100 million. The equity invested in the transaction is approximately $ 52.8 million. Of this, the company's share (75%) will total about $ 39.6 million.
The purchased land covers 325 dunams, which include 75,000 square meters of built-up commercial space, including a mall, commercial buildings and parking lots. In addition, the purchase includes rights to build thousands of housing units, including MULTI FAMILY projects - housing buildings for rent. The current NOI (net income less operating expenses) from commercial areas amounts to about $ 6 million a year, with the company intending to develop the land and build rental housing projects on it.
